The Frigidaire LAD304NUL11 is a 30-pint dehumidifier designed for medium-sized rooms up to 1500 sq. ft. It features an Energy Star certification, electronic controls with digital humidity display, automatic restart, continuous drain option, washable filter, auto-defrost, and a 24-hour timer. Below are key sections for safety, features, installation, setup, operation, maintenance, and troubleshooting.
Key components: Electronic control panel, water collection bucket, washable air filter, continuous drain hose connection, casters for mobility, and digital humidity display.
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Capacity | 30 pints per day (at 80°F, 60% RH) |
| Coverage Area | Up to 1500 square feet |
| Energy Star Certified | Energy efficient operation |
| Electronic Controls | Digital display with touchpad interface |
| Auto Restart | Resumes previous settings after power interruption |
| Continuous Drain Option | Hose connection for unattended operation |
| Washable Filter | Removable and reusable air filter |
| Auto Defrost | Prevents coil freezing in low temperatures |
| 24-Hour Timer | Programmable on/off cycles |
| Full Bucket Alert | Indicator light and auto shut-off when bucket is full |

Control Panel: POWER, HUMIDITY SET (+/-), FAN SPEED (HIGH/LOW), TIMER, FILTER ALERT, BUCKET FULL indicator.
Display: Current room humidity, set humidity, timer settings, filter alert, bucket full indicator.
Humidity Control: Set between 30%-90% RH in 5% increments. Fan Speed: HIGH for maximum dehumidification, LOW for quiet operation. Timer: Program 1-24 hours for automatic start/stop. Auto Defrost: Automatically activates when coil temperature drops below 41°F. Auto Restart: Remembers settings after power outage.
Normal Operation: Set desired humidity, fan speed runs continuously until set point reached. Continuous Mode: Set humidity to "CONT" for maximum dehumidification. Timer Mode: Program unit to turn on/off at specific times.
Tip: Close windows and doors for most efficient operation.

| Symptom | Possible Cause | Corrective Action |
|---|---|---|
| Unit not running | Power issue/bucket full | Check power outlet; empty bucket; ensure bucket properly seated. |
| Low dehumidification | Dirty filter/room too cold | Clean filter; ensure room temperature above 65°F; close windows. |
| Water leaking | Bucket not seated/hose leak | Remove and reinsert bucket; check hose connections; ensure unit level. |
| Loud noise | Vibration/obstruction | Ensure unit on level surface; check for objects touching unit. |
| FILTER light on | Dirty filter | Clean washable filter as instructed. |
| Frost on coils | Low temperature | Auto-defrost should activate; move to warmer area if below 41°F. |
| Display not working | Power interruption | Unplug for 60 seconds, then reconnect. |
Reset: Unplug for 5 minutes to reset electronic controls.
